  • Page 6: Symbols Used On The Machine

    Indicates the maximum recommended temperature for the solution detergent (50°c or 122°f). It is located near the fill hole of the solution tank.   • Page 8

    2. Battery installation the two 12 volt 145 a/h batteries fit in the compartment under the recovery tank.   • Page 14

    Movement (machines with traction) these machines are equipped with electronically controlled traction, with two speeds foward and one backwards.
